Output 66f7efa707b93b07447e3475862ecd2d979dc76bf13cf1e3f2646dbb9f3fc26f:57

value
566599
script pubkey
OP_0 OP_PUSHBYTES_20 e1892777cb8b2e591a5223d563b66fc712c67114
address
bc1quxyjwa7t3vh9jxjjy02k8dn0cufvvug53kgzq3
transaction
66f7efa707b93b07447e3475862ecd2d979dc76bf13cf1e3f2646dbb9f3fc26f
spent
true